A. Every association incorporated under the laws of the Commonwealth shall have as a part of its corporate name the words "building and loan association" or "savings and loan association." No state association shall use the words "savings bank" as part of its corporate name. B. Every savings bank incorporated under the laws of the Commonwealth shall have as a part of its corporate name the words "savings bank." C. The provisions of subsection A of § 13.1-630 shall not apply to any association or state savings bank. Code 1950, § 6-201.9; 1960, c. 402; 1966, c. 584, § 6.1-134; 1972, c. 796, § 6.1-195.8; 1983, c. 387; 1985, c. 425, § 6.1-194.10; 1991, c. 230, § 6.1-194.112; 2010, c. 794.
